Types of van bike mounts
There are several types of van bike mounts to choose from, each with its own set of features and benefits. The most common types include:
1. Hitch Mounts: These mounts attach to the hitch receiver on the back of your van and can carry multiple bikes. They are easy to install and remove, making them a popular choice among cyclists who frequently transport their bikes.
2. Roof Mounts: Roof mounts attach to the roof of your van and can carry one or more bikes. They are a good option if you have limited space on your hitch or if you prefer to keep your bikes out of the way.
3. Spare Tire Mounts: These mounts attach to the spare tire on the back of your van and are a great option if you don’t have a hitch or roof rack. They are easy to install and remove, making them a convenient choice for cyclists on the go.
4. Trunk Mounts: Trunk mounts attach to the trunk or hatchback of your van and can carry one or more bikes. They are a good option if you want a mount that is easy to install and remove without any tools.
How to Choose the Right van bike mount
When choosing a van bike mount, there are several factors to consider to ensure you select the right one for your needs. Here are some things to keep in mind:
1. Number of Bikes: Consider how many bikes you need to transport. If you have a large family or frequently ride with friends, you may need a mount that can carry multiple bikes.
2. Compatibility: Make sure the van bike mount is compatible with your van’s make and model. Some mounts are designed specifically for certain types of vans, so be sure to check the specifications before making a purchase.
3. Ease of Use: Look for a van bike mount that is easy to install and remove. You don’t want to spend valuable time struggling with a complicated mount when you could be out riding your bike.
4. Security: Consider how secure your bikes will be on the mount. Look for features such as locking mechanisms or adjustable straps to ensure your bikes stay in place during transport.
Tips for Installing and Using a van bike mount
Once you have chosen the right van bike mount for your needs, it’s important to properly install and use it to ensure the safety of your bikes and other motorists on the road. Here are some tips to help you get started:
1. Read the Instructions: Before installing your van bike mount, carefully read the manufacturer’s instructions to ensure you are assembling it correctly.
2. Check for Stability: Once the mount is installed, make sure it is secure and stable before loading your bikes. Give it a gentle shake to ensure it is properly attached to your van.
3. Load Bikes Properly: When loading your bikes onto the mount, make sure they are securely fastened with straps or other locking mechanisms. Double-check that the bikes are properly balanced to prevent shifting during transport.
4. Drive Safely: When driving with bikes on your van bike mount, be mindful of speed limits, sharp turns, and bumps in the road. Drive carefully to avoid causing damage to your bikes or other vehicles on the road.
